Why should burn patients have better nutrition?

    The rehabilitation of burn patients, especially those with large burns, in addition to early treatment such as anti-shock, anti-infection and surgery, a reasonable diet is also particularly important, this is because patients are prone to nutritional disorders, patients on the one hand due to increased metabolic rate, exuberant decomposition, traumatic exudation and cut skin, skin implants, infection, surgical bleeding, etc., so that the systemic consumption increases; on the other hand, due to digestive disorders in burn patients, the The stimulation of pain and poor mental health leads to a sharp decrease in appetite, resulting in difficulties in nutrient absorption and supplementation. Clinical observation shows that the more serious the burn, the greater the possibility of nutritional disorders. Malnutrition can delay wound healing and reduce body resistance, which can easily lead to infection or other complications and seriously affect the prognosis. Therefore, maintaining the nutrition of burn patients and giving reasonable dietary regimen is an important part of patients’ recovery.
